Early 1991

Does anyone remember between Royal Rumble 1991 and Wrestlemania 7, a masked wrestler running in the ring after various heels matches (I remember Dino Bravo and Rick Martel as 2 of them) beating the shit out of them and then running out again?!? He wore brown tights and acted a bit mental like the Warrior but he was definitely a smaller guy. I only saw him a few times and WWF didn't carry the angle on after that.

Who was that guy??

FTM:

That was Brutus "The Barber" Beefcake/Ed Leslie/1,000
other gimmicks.

In 1990,Brutus was involved in a BIG parasailing accident,
and needed a MAJOR operation.After that,he returned to
WWF wearing that weird get-up,and did run-ins on various
squash matches,attacking the heels (as you said).

He was supposed to continue doing this character,and the
angle was to go further,but Brutus' injury wasn't fully healed,
and rather than risk injury,they dropped the gimmick (one
wonders why they didn't have someone else do it until he
could get back - although thankfully they didn't).

They never released the actual name of the gimmick,but
rumor was it was set to be called "The Mariner" or "The
Avenger",but they dropped it.

The fans (due to the get-up) have always called it "Furface"....
